Instructions
- Go to your watchlist by going to the "My Wikitree" menu and click "Watchlist."
- Click on the "Unsourced" link in the top (second last choice).
- Click any of the WikitreeID's on your list to see profiles that is marked as Unsourced.
- Click on the "Edit" tab and add minimum one good/original source. The source can not be a link to someone's unsourced family tree (Geni etc.).
- Save your changes.
- Once you completed sourcing the unsourced profiles from your watch list, please use the links below to find unsourced profiles in the Nordic country of your choice.
Sourcing
- Sourcing is used to support (or challenge) a family tree, to establish family connections, to help "prove" (or disprove) family lineages, and to record where the information came from. Here is a good article that sums things up: Genealogy Without Sources is Mythology!
- A primary source is one that was recorded either at the time of the event or shortly afterwards. Although these sources are generally reliable, they can have errors and you will learn how to evaluate the information contained in them, especially when one source contradicts another. Here are examples of original sources where the information gathered from them is generally considered reliable:
- Birth records.
- Death records.
- Marriage records.
- Family bibles with birth/marriage/death dates.
- Books that cite primary sources. This would Include books that transcribe birth/marriage/death records as well as authored family histories or trees that cite birth/marriage/death records.
- Military records.
- Will and estate records.
- Court records.
- Burial records.
- History books that would have collected information from the subjects themselves.
- Newspaper articles with the publication name, date, and location.
- A proof summary of multiple sources of supporting evidence used to draw a reasonable conclusion.
- A secondary source is one that is written after the event or period has passed. Secondary sources can still be reliable if they cite primary sources. They can be useful for clues about where to look for primary sources, or for background information to expand the profile's biography (for example, a history book which covers an occupation and what it was like during the time period we are researching).
